God chose them to help me: Rancho Viejo man reunites with medical team who saved his life
· KRGV (NBC 5)
Julio Cardenas, a 73-year-old man from Rancho Viejo, returned to Valley Regional Medical Center in Brownsville to express gratitude to the medical team that saved his life after a serious bike accident in January. Cardenas was hospitalized for nearly two months following the incident, during which his family relied on faith and prayer for his recovery. He credited the doctors, nurses, and therapists for their dedication, particularly physical therapist Alma Ramirez, who noted the emotional impact of seeing him recover. Cardenas reflected on how the experience has changed his outlook on life, stating he may never ride a bike again.
